Book a pediatric appointment today at Urgent Care for Children - Daphne your convenient children's urgent care center in Daphne, located at 6883 US-90, Suite 108. Open 7 days a week, and designed to be available when your pediatrician is not, Urgent Care for Children offers comprehensive urgent care tailored for children and teenagers.

Our clinic is staffed by board-certified pediatricians and trained medical staff who specialize in treating everything from common colds and flu, gastrointestinal illnesses, and respiratory issues, to minor injuries and allergies. State-of-the-art medical equipment and a child-friendly environment ensure that your child's visit is both effective and comforting.

What sets Urgent Care for Children apart is the convenience of booking your visit online through Solv, ensuring minimal wait times and a streamlined visit. Walk-ins are welcome, but booking online is recommended.

How much does an urgent care visit cost at Urgent Care for Children

Depending on insurance status and whether Urgent Care for Children is in-network with your specific plan, a pediatric urgent care visit may vary. Generally speaking, a co-pay for the visit itself will range from $35-100 with lab tests and other services possibly increasing that total. Without insurance, the Solv ClearPrice of a base visit to Urgent Care for Children will be $150. Additional services your child may need such as lab tests, x-rays, medications, and other services may be additional costs. Please make sure to talk with your provider about the costs prior to receiving treatment.

What are the primary services of Urgent Care for Children, Daphne?

As a pediatric urgent care center, Urgent Care for Children treats a range of non-emergent injuries and illnesses, as well as provides certain preventative care, for patients under the age of 21. More specifically, Urgent Care for Children will provide annual exams and sports physicals, general lab tests and screenings, and diagnose and treat routine conditions like the common cold, flu, infections, rashes, allergies, strep throat, and more.
